Output 3ac21526f7b70a0d6252a01cb66e70ce5af22dd905aba52147451d3536f8ae6c:1

value
1547395
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72b54fc2b2d309b8daeb9f44ff59af326694fc82 OP_EQUAL
address
3C9YAAH8cueeWAfjXgwcdUug2hYWe64xiG
transaction
3ac21526f7b70a0d6252a01cb66e70ce5af22dd905aba52147451d3536f8ae6c
confirmations
343394
spent
true